# Java List随机取1条
在Java编程中,我们经常需要从一个列表(List)中随机选择一条数据。这种场景在游戏开发、数据分析以及随机算法等领域都很常见。本文将介绍如何使用Java编程语言实现随机取一条数据的功能。
## 什么是List?
在介绍如何随机取一条数据之前,我们首先需要了解什么是List。List是Java集合框架中的一个接口,它继承自Collection接口,可以容纳重
原创
2024-01-04 05:46:25
1211阅读
# 如何在SQL Server中随机取100条数据
作为一名经验丰富的开发者,我将教会你如何在SQL Server数据库中随机取100条数据。这项任务需要按照以下流程进行,让我们一起来看看吧!
## 流程
首先,我们需要明确整个过程的步骤,可以用表格展示如下:
| 步骤 | 操作 |
| ------ | ------ |
| 1 | 创建一个临时表,用于存放随机取出的数据 |
| 2 |
原创
2024-07-10 05:28:05
714阅读
客户要搞个“ 抽奖” 程序。
生个随机数往记录上对感觉太麻烦,想让记录随机排序。
select * from table order by RAND ( )
RAND需要个种子,帮助实例SELECT RAND( (DATEPART(mm, GETDATE()) * 100000 )
+ (DATEPART(ss, GETDATE()) * 1000 )
转载
2007-10-26 18:38:00
701阅读
2评论
最近遇到一个测试数据的需求,需要往一个表中插入4个来源的数据。 往orders 表中插入 来自sql_personcm_user_car_modelcm_sp_product_new部分固定数据以及两个递增的时间数据对于4的数据很好处理不过是时间处理,以及固定值的递增。对于1,2,3部分,第一眼想到的是用cross join来去三个表的笛卡尔积,三个表各取一条拼合在一起插入例如selec
转载
2023-08-26 09:10:48
185阅读
"SELECT 列名 FROM `表名` AS t1 JOIN (SELECT ROUND(RAND() * ((SELECT MAX(id) FROM `表名s`)-(SELECT MIN(id) FROM `表名`))+(SELECT MIN(id) FROM `表名`)) AS id) AS t2 WHERE t1.id >= t2.id ORDER BY t1.id LIMIT
转载
2023-05-29 12:17:40
809阅读
一、Oracle访问数据的基本方法:
1)、全表扫描(Full table Scan):执行全表扫描,Oracle读表中的所有记录,考查每一行是否满足WHERE条
件。Oracle顺序的读分配给该表的每一个数据块,且每个数据块Oracle只读一次.这样全表扫描能够受益于
多块读。
2
转载
2024-06-20 08:51:19
193阅读
MySql中随机提取数据库N条记录select * from TableName order by rand() limit N SQLServer中随机提取数据库N条记录select top N * from TableName order by NEWID() Access中随机提取数据库N条记录SELECT top N * FROM TableName ORDER
原创
2023-02-27 19:34:19
313阅读
# 如何实现“mysql group by 获取随机1条”?
## 简介
在MySQL中,使用GROUP BY语句可以对查询结果进行分组,但有时我们需要从每个分组中随机选择一条数据。本文将介绍如何使用MySQL来实现"mysql group by 获取随机1条"的需求。
## 流程
以下是实现该需求的流程图:
```mermaid
flowchart TD
A[查询数据并按指定字段
原创
2023-10-27 06:43:25
332阅读
# Spark SQL 随机取样:从大数据中提取10000条数据
在处理大数据的过程中,我们通常需要从庞大的数据集中随机抽取一定数量的数据,进行测试、分析或模型训练。在这篇文章中,我们将探讨如何使用Apache Spark SQL来随机取样数据,并通过代码示例提供详细说明。
## 什么是 Apache Spark?
Apache Spark 是一个开源的快速大数据处理引擎,支持大规模数据集的
# 如何在MySQL中使用group by随机取一条记录
作为一名经验丰富的开发者,你经常会遇到一些新手开发者不知道如何实现一些基本的操作。今天,我将教你如何在MySQL中使用group by随机取一条记录。这个操作在实际项目中经常会遇到,希望通过这篇文章能够帮助你更好地理解和掌握。
## 流程图
```mermaid
flowchart TD
A(开始) --> B(根据条件筛选数
原创
2024-06-02 03:49:17
196阅读
在处理MySQL数据库时,偶尔需要从一张表中随机抽取一定数量的数据,例如50条。这种情况在数据分析、测试、或是展示时都非常常见。本博文将详细阐述如何在MySQL中实现“随机取50条数据”的功能,涵盖各个维度的操作步骤。
## 环境准备
在进行实际操作前,确保您的环境已经安装了MySQL数据库。以下是不同平台的安装指南:
### 依赖安装指南
- **Ubuntu/Debian**:
# 如何实现“mysql group by随机取一条”
## 介绍
作为一名经验丰富的开发者,我将向你介绍如何在MySQL中使用`GROUP BY`语句随机取一条数据。这是一个常见的需求,特别是在需要从分组数据中选择一个代表性的记录时。
## 流程
首先,让我们通过以下表格展示整个过程的步骤: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 使用`GROUP BY`对
原创
2024-03-15 07:18:16
436阅读
# 如何实现“mysql 随机取100条数据”
## 流程图
```mermaid
flowchart TD
A(连接数据库) --> B(编写SQL语句)
B --> C(执行SQL语句)
C --> D(获取结果集)
D --> E(随机排序)
E --> F(取前100条数据)
```
## 整件事情的流程
步骤 | 操作
--- | ---
原创
2024-06-22 05:02:59
240阅读
# 如何实现"mysql 分组取随机一条"
## 整体流程
首先,我们需要明确整个流程,然后按照流程逐步实现。下面是实现该需求的流程表格:
| 步骤 | 操作 |
| --- | --- |
| 1 | 对数据进行分组 |
| 2 | 在每个分组内随机选择一条记录 |
## 操作步骤
### 步骤1:对数据进行分组
我们首先需要按照某一字段对数据进行分组,以便后续在每个分组内进行随机选
原创
2024-02-26 03:58:25
149阅读
# SQL Server 查询结果取1条数据的科普文章
在数据库管理系统中,SQL(结构化查询语言)是一项非常重要的技能,特别是在与 Microsoft SQL Server 这样的关系型数据库进行交互时。在很多情况下,我们需要从数据库中获取特定的信息,而有时只需获取一条记录即可。本文将探讨如何在 SQL Server 中进行查询以获取单条记录,包含代码示例和类图,帮助读者更好地理解相关概念。
原创
2024-09-11 06:04:05
83阅读
MySQL数据库随机取值(比如选择题随机取3个选项)mysql随机取数据语法如下:SELECT 字段 FROM 表明 WHERE条件
order by rand() limit 3场景近日遇到一个场景如下:题目问答:有选择题和判断题两种,视为问题表(又分父母题型和孩子题型)当获得题目后,选择题要求随机三个选项,多了可以类推,要求最后一个选项为填空(即自己写入答案)问题来了如何获取随机的其他两个选项
转载
2023-08-18 14:03:22
174阅读
从MySQL随机选取数据也是我们最常用的一种发发,其最简单的办法就是使用”ORDER BY RAND()”,本文介绍了包括ORDER BY RAND()的4种获取随机数据的方法,并分析了各自的优缺点。下面从以下四种方案分析各自的优缺点。方案一: 复制代码代码如下:
SELECT * FROM `table` ORDER BY RAND() LIMIT 0,1; 这种方法的问题就是非常慢。
转载
2023-09-01 15:08:38
163阅读
# 如何实现“mysql 重复值取1条”
## 整体流程
首先,我们需要创建一个新的表,然后从旧表中将重复值取一条插入到新表中。
下面是整个流程的步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建新表 |
| 2 | 从旧表中查询重复值 |
| 3 | 插入去重后的数据到新表 |
## 具体步骤
### 步骤1:创建新表
首先,我们需要创建一个新表来存放去重
原创
2024-04-16 04:25:36
22阅读
# MySQL 排序取第1条数据的实现
在数据库操作中,我们经常需要对数据进行排序,以便于获取特定顺序的数据。本文将重点介绍如何使用 MySQL 对数据进行排序,并取出排序后的第一条记录。我们将通过示例代码和图表来帮助理解这一过程。
## 1. 什么是排序?
排序是将一组数据按照某种特定的顺序(如升序、降序等)组织起来的过程。在 MySQL 中,可以通过 `ORDER BY` 子句来实现排序
原创
2024-09-28 04:04:15
6阅读
本文详细解说了MySQL Order By Rand()效率优化的方案,并给出了优化的思路过程,是篇不可多得的MySQL Order By Rand()效率美文。 最近由于需要大概研究了一下MYSQL的随机抽取实现方法。举个例子,要从tablename表中随机提取一条记录,大家一般的写法就是:SELECT * FROM t
转载
2024-08-27 17:51:23
169阅读